More Malawians waiting for repatriation in Durban
Over a thousand Malawians will be heading to Lilongwe this morning. They've been sheltering at the Sherwood Hall, in Durban amid tensions against undocumented migrants . The repatriation process was set to begin yesterday but Malawian and South Affrican officials failed to agree on the master list. Zola Sholwana has more.
